lijian 2 年 前
コミット
c0e69ca51d
1 ファイル変更2 行追加2 行削除
  1. 2 2
      pkg/server/promethues.go

+ 2 - 2
pkg/server/promethues.go

@@ -39,7 +39,7 @@ type Metric struct {
 type Prometheus struct {
 	MetricsList []*Metric
 	MetricsPath string
-	CallCnt     prometheus.CounterVec
+	CallCnt     *prometheus.CounterVec
 	CallDur     *prometheus.HistogramVec
 }
 
@@ -149,7 +149,7 @@ func (p *Prometheus) registerMetrics(sub string) {
 		}
 		switch metricDef {
 		case rpcCallCnt:
-			p.CallCnt = metric.(prometheus.CounterVec)
+			p.CallCnt = metric.(*prometheus.CounterVec)
 		case rpcCallDur:
 			p.CallDur = metric.(*prometheus.HistogramVec)
 		}